This week’s featured video was published by the Henry Ford Foundation. In the video, journalist Mo Rocca visits Debra Reid, curator of agriculture, Henry Ford Foundation, to learn about the history of the tractor and how it revolutionized farming. The video also provides an overview of Henry Ford’s involvement in the history of tractor innovation. It is interesting to look back at how crude machines pulled behind mules evolved into the farming tool, no farmer would be without.
